REGISTRATION OF ADDITIONAL SHARES PURSUANT TO GENERAL INSTRUCTION E

On May 4, 2023, at the annual meeting of the stockholders of Accel Entertainment,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Registrant”), the stockholders of the Registrant approved the adoption of an amendment and restatement of the Accel Entertainment, Inc. Long Term Incentive Plan (as amended and restated, the “Restated LTIP”), which reflects amendments to the plan to increase the available share reserve by 2,000,000 shares of the Registrant’s Class A-1 common stock, par value $0.0001 per share (the “Class A-1 common stock”).
Pursuant to General Instruction E of Form S-8, the Registrant is filing this registration statement on Form S-8 (this “Registration Statement”) with the Securities and Exchange Commission (the “Commission”) to register 2,000,000 additional shares of Class A-1 common stock available for issuance under the Restated LTIP.
In accordance with General Instruction E of Form S-8, and only with respect to Class A-1 common stock issuable under the Restated LTIP, this Registration Statement hereby incorporates by reference the contents of the Registrant’s prior registration statement on Form S-8 filed with the Commission on January 24, 2020 (File No. 333-236049) except to the extent supplemented, amended or superseded by the information set forth herein.

1.Pursuant to Rule 416(a) under the Securities Act of 1933, as amended (the “Securities Act”), this Registration Statement shall also cover any additional shares of the Class A-1 common stock (the “Class A-1 common stock”) of Accel Entertainment, Inc. (the “Registrant”) that become issuable in respect of the securities identified in the above table by reason of any stock dividend, stock split, recapitalization or other similar transaction effected without the Registrant’s receipt of consideration that increases the number of the Registrant’s outstanding shares of Class A-1 common stock.
2.Represents additional shares of the Registrant’s Class A-1 common stock to be registered and available for grant under its Amended and Restated Long Term Incentive Plan (the “A&R LTIP”). The Registrant’s stockholders approved an increase to the aggregate number of shares of Class A-1 common stock available for issuance under the A&R LTIP on May 4, 2023.
3.Estimated in accordance with Rules 457(c) and 457(h) of the Securities Act solely for the purpose of calculating the registration fee. The proposed maximum offering price per share of $11.34 was computed by averaging the high and low prices of a share of the Registrant’s Class A-1 common stock as reported on the New York Stock Exchange on July 31, 2023.
